> Sean , if you check out the solderless homebrew projects ,
> they use an Epson oscillator chip. You can order them
> through Digi Key . The only thing is they have a minimum
> order . Also if you use the divide by 10 circuit , you have
> to multiply the frequency you order by 10 .
>
> The beacon that I have on the air right now is using one of
> them . My report from Elgin , Illinois , last week , noted
> "very stable in frequency" .
